With a base of sweet potato, this product has a wonderfully subtle coloring and flavor. Delicate and tasty.
This beautiful creamy, green sauce gets it’s texture and flavor from a shrewd combination of cilantro, Jalapeno chilies, herbs and spices.
A traditional East African sauce that derives it’s unique flavor from the famous African Peri-Peri chili complimented with herbs and spice.
This hot sauce from the famous Zulu tribe in South Africa gets it’s wonderful color and flavor from a combination of carrots, sweet potato, chili peppers, spices and herbs. The favorite.
A fiery blend of chillies, piquantes, sweet peppers, black peppers and ginseng.
Mixed peppercorns and spices. Using the Zanzibar theme, contains four colors of peppercorns, cloves, ginger and coriander. Predominantly peppery.
A north African seasoning containing chilies, caraway, mint, cumin, coriander, garlic and sea salt.
A blend of hand harvested (Cape West Coast) untreated natural sea salt, nori and sea lettuce (seaweeds), mixed seasonal herbs (leaves and flowers) and spices.
